Provident Financial Services, Inc (PFS) To Go Ex-Dividend on August 14th

Provident Financial Services, Inc (NYSE:PFSGet Free Report) declared a quarterly dividend on Thursday, July 30th. Investors of record on Friday, August 14th will be paid a dividend of 0.24 per share by the savings and loans company on Friday, August 28th. This represents a c) annualized dividend and a yield of 3.9%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, August 14th.

Provident Financial Services has increased its dividend by an average of 0.0%annually over the last three years. Provident Financial Services has a dividend payout ratio of 42.1% meaning its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Analysts expect Provident Financial Services to earn $2.58 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$0.96 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 37.2%.

Provident Financial Services Price Performance

NYSE:PFS opened at $24.73 on Wednesday. Provident Financial Services has a 12-month low of $17.69 and a 12-month high of $25.49. The firm has a market cap of $3.23 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 10.30 and a beta of 0.78. The company’s 50-day moving average is $23.65 and its two-hundred day moving average is $22.53. The company has a current ratio of 1.03, a quick ratio of 1.03 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.99.

Provident Financial Services (NYSE:PFSG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 30th. The savings and loans company reported $0.60 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ts’ consensus estimates of $0.56 by $0.04. The business had revenue of $232.96 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$225.57 million. Provident Financial Services had a net margin of 22.15% and a return on equity of 11.00%. During the same period in the previous year, the firm posted $0.55 earnings per share. Research analysts expect that Provident Financial Services will post 2.41 EPS for the current year.

Analysts Set New Price Targets

PFS has been the topic of a number of analyst reports. DA Davidson set a $26.00 target price on shares of Provident Financial Services in a research report on Friday, July 31st. Piper Sandler reiterated an “overweight” rating and issued a $29.00 price target (up from $26.00) on shares of Provident Financial Services in a report on Friday, July 31st. Stephens started coverage on Provident Financial Services in a research note on Monday, June 8th. They set an “equal weight” rating and a $24.00 price target on the stock. Keefe, Bruyette & Woods reissued an “outperform” rating and set a $28.00 price target (up from $26.00) on shares of Provident Financial Services in a research note on Monday, August 3rd. Finally, Raymond James Financial raised their price objective on Provident Financial Services from $25.00 to $27.00 and gave the stock a “strong-buy” rating in a report on Wednesday, July 1st. One research analyst has rated the stock with a Strong Buy rating, four have assigned a Buy rating and three have issued a Hold rating to the company. According to data from MarketBeat, Provident Financial Services currently has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and a consensus price target of $26.79.

About Provident Financial Services

(Get Free Report)

Provident Financial Services, Inc is the bank holding company for Provident Bank, a regional commercial bank headquartered in Jersey City, New Jersey. The company operates a network of full-service branches across New Jersey, the New York metropolitan area and eastern Pennsylvania, offering a range of personal and business banking solutions.

Its core products and services include checking and savings accounts, consumer and residential mortgage loans, commercial real estate financing and small-business lending.
